Some side quests in The Legend of Zelda: Echoes of Wisdom can't be started until certain milestones in the story, and The Zora Child's Fate is one of these. After sealing the Rift in the River Zora Village, Zelda can pick up this quest to help a Zora Child figure out why his mum is acting so strangely.

The Zora Child's Fate Zelda quest has some weird undertones, but by the end of it, everything will make sense and the Zora Child will learn they have nothing to fear. That's because his mum doesn't want to feed him to monsters – she wants to help him swim like other Zora, and to do that, she needs Zelda's help in studying certain types of fish.

How To Start Zora Child's Fate Quest

Zelda Echoes of Wisdom Quest Guide Zora Child's Fate Start Location River Zora

The Zora Child's Fate side quest only unlocks after you have completed the main quest Chaos At River Zora Village. Once you've sorted things out in the main story, you should find a Zora Child standing next to two huts in the eastern portion of the village, about halfway up on the world map.

Like all Side Quests in Echoes of Wisdom, the Zora Child has a speech bubble with a little red exclamation marker in the top-left to indicate he is a quest-giver – he should just be saying "ughhhh". Talk to the Zora Child to learn that he is afraid of swimming, and is suspicious of his mum – he thinks she is trying to feed him to monsters!

After picking up the quest, walk into the hut on the left, not the one immediately next to the Zora Child. You should see a Zora looking into the pool in the middle of the house. This Zora will request that Zelda bring her three types of Monsters.

This quest requires Zelda to use various Echoes to meet the Zora Mum's requests. Simply summon each Echo into the pool in front of the Zora to trigger the next portion of the quest.

Step One: Summon A Sinister Fish

  • Requirement: "A Sinister Fish"
  • Solution: Chompfin (Shark), Tangler, or any other lvl 2 Fish Echo

Step Two: A Fish That Goes "Boom"

  • Requirement: "A Monster That Goes BOOM"
  • Solution: Bombfish

Step Three: A Shocking Jellyfish & Conclusion

  • Requirement: "A Shocking Jellyfish Monster"
  • Solution: Biri

Once you have provided the Zora with all three Fish requests, Echoes of Wisdom players will progress to the next part of the quest. Head outside to see the Zora Mum and the Zora Child interact – as it turns out, the Zora Mum was making a special Scale for the child to help them swim, not feed the child to monsters. You get to see the Zora Child learn to swim, then the Zora Mum turns to Zelda to give her a special reward, too.

Zora Child's Fate Quest Rewards

For completing the Zora Child's Fate quest, Echoes of Wisdom players will get one of the most useful Accessories in the game: the Zora Scale. This Accessory greatly enhances the time you can spend underwater, making underwater sections significantly easier and certain minigames – like the two water-based Acorn Gathering minigames and areas within many dungeons – much more manageable.
